The Pendulum Is Swinging

My Heart Is Sad – there is little difference between Republicans and Democrats as power has now corrupted us.

Republicans have been the party of Optimism and Self Reliance.

Democrats are Negative; they prey on problems and use them for political advantage. Democrats offer solutions of more government.

Congressional Republicans have become little different than the Democrats were in the Rebellion of 1994 when the Republicans overturned 40 years of Democrat autocracy in the U. S. House of Representatives.

With the unveiling of facts and allegations culminating in the resignation of Representative Mark Foley – Republicans are in Meltdown. What looked like would be a close battle to maintain their Majority Status, House Republicans in the last six months look little different than Democrats in the early nineties. DeLay, Cunningham, Abramoff (lobbyist not a Congressman), Ney, and now Foley, there are pending investigations by the House Ethics Committee that may take this Page Scandal right to the feet of Speaker Hastert. Hastert, the longest serving Republican Speaker of the House has accepted responsibility (for obvious political reasons to quiet the dirge) for it happening on his watch but disclaims knowledge of specifics.

What is similar to 1994 is that Republicans now like the Democrats before seem only to be interested in maintaining Power and/or in some cases abusing their Power.

What is different is that in 1994 the Republicans had a positive agenda – The Contract With America .

Most of the Contract was adopted. Unfortunately good behavior can not be legislated. Now bad behavior and Democrat like arrogance has come home to haunt us.

It is now likely that the Democrats will win the Majority as the GOP is rocking on its heals. Unlike 1994 the Democrats have not had any agenda other than hating the President. The Republicans have abandoned the claim of legitimacy on the ability to govern. Polling shows Citizens seem to have little faith in the Government and the current scandal reinforces the sense that they are not getting anything done except for themselves personally.

Americans want solutions to real problems, protecting America , affordable health care, solutions to the energy crisis, retirement security, quality education, and good jobs. Congress has for the most part ignored some of these problems while focusing on divisive social issues and other issues that have little chance of being enacted but play to the electoral base.

The current scandal further leaves the impression that if they can not protect their wards, the Pages, how can they protect the Country (their first responsibility).

Assuming the Democrats take the Majority, will they get the message that the Country wants change? There are no clues to suggest that Democrats will make any difference. The 110th Congress, no matter which Party is in control, needs to start making a difference.

In the next two years expect the nation to be in limbo preparing for what will perhaps be a Sea Change in the 2008 Presidential Election. Hillary Clinton is running to the Center, will Republicans select a nominee that swings that way as well.
